Managing Director of Intel Capital
Yair Shoham is an investment director focusing on investment opportunities related to Israel. Yair joined Intel Capital in 2012 after more than 13 years as a General Partner with Genesis Partners, one of Israel’s premier venture capital funds, where he focused on communication and consumer products investments. Yair was selected by the Israelientrepreneurial community and the Israeli High-Tech Association as one of the top five VCs in Israel for the years 2006 through 2009. From 1996 to 2006, Yair was a member of the board of directors of M-Systems, a worldwide pioneer in flash data storage solutions, and was actively involved in the $1.55B sale of the company to SanDisk.
